The interface effect on the band offset of semiconductor nanocrystals with type-I core–shell structure

Abstract

In order to pursue the interface effect on the band offset of the semiconductor nanocrystals with the type-I core–shell structure, we have established a theoretical model to elucidate the underlying mechanism based on the atomic-bond-relaxation consideration and continuum mechanics. It was found that the size-dependent interface bond-nature-factor of the core–shell nanocrystals can be deduced on the basis of the proposed model. Taking the typical CdSe–ZnSe nanostructure as an example, we showed that the theoretical results were consistent with the experimental observations. These investigations provided a useful guide in opening up the possibility to engineer nanodevices with special optoelectronic properties.
